Output 31faf81994f21b0accd80a275c6707a50b155966e6a4969960eb9f8f1274d2ec:0

value
3948614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6296d23062141215ccdb02f75258c25397c161 OP_EQUAL
address
3EfsysrJ8RuTn36a3qAVYoDxANvwkhhCEE
transaction
31faf81994f21b0accd80a275c6707a50b155966e6a4969960eb9f8f1274d2ec